Like Goa, BJP will regain power in Maha: Fadnavis

Like Goa, BJP will regain power in Maha: Fadnavis

PANAJI

BJP's Goa election incharge Devendra Fadnavis said BJP’s victory in Goa would be replicated in Maharashtra in the next municipal, ZP and assembly elections.

Fadnavis was addressing a gathering after he was given a grand welcome and felicitated in Nagpur for his active role in the victory of BJP in Goa.

A rally was organised at Nagpur till the residence of Union Minister Nitin Gadkari and Fadnavis was seen waving to people from a vehicle.

At a function in Gadkari’s residence, Nitin Gadkari and his wife, Kanchan, personally welcomed and congratulated Fadnavis. After that, a public meeting was held near Gadkari's house.

“At the Goa assembly elections, the Shiv Sena and NCP had formed an alliance and contested against the BJP. But they have got fewer votes than even NOTA and all of their candidates lost their deposits,” said Fadnavis, while taking a dig at the NCP-Shiv Sena alliance which is in power in Maharashtra.

"BJP’s victory in Goa will be replicated in Maharashtra in 2024, when it will return to power. Goa is just a glimpse of a bigger fight which will unfold in Maharastra, where the municipal, ZP and assembly elections will take place and the BJP will win in all these elections,” said Fadnavis.

Fadnavis credited the victory for the Goa assembly elections to the BJP, Prime Minister Narendra Modi and the BJP Goa team.

“I accept this felicitation on behalf of BJP, the PM and Team Goa. The real credit goes to them. There is positivity and faith in Modi across the nation,” said Fadnavis.

He added that the dreams of Congress and other parties of getting into power had been devastated.
